Komatsu PC750LC-7 Fault Code E-10: Complete Diagnostic Guide

What is Komatsu PC750LC-7 Fault Code E-10?

Fault Code E-10 on the Komatsu PC750LC-7 indicates a malfunction in the engine controller (ECM) communication circuit or a failure in the main power supply voltage to the electronic control system. This code specifically relates to abnormal voltage detection within the ECM power circuit, which can affect the machine's ability to properly regulate engine performance and hydraulic functions.

The PC750LC-7's sophisticated electronic control architecture relies on stable voltage supply to maintain optimal fuel injection timing, turbocharger control, and hydraulic pump output. When the ECM detects voltage irregularities outside the specified 20-32V DC range, it triggers E-10 to prevent potential damage to sensitive electronic components. This is particularly critical for this model's KOMTRAX monitoring system and integrated hydraulic controls.

Common Symptoms

When Code E-10 is active, operators typically experience:

  • Engine warning light illuminated on the monitor panel with possible audible alarm
  • Intermittent engine stalling or difficulty starting, especially during cold starts
  • Reduced engine power or unexpected derate mode activation limiting RPM to 1,500 or below
  • Erratic hydraulic response or sluggish boom/arm movements due to inconsistent pump control
  • Complete loss of monitor display functions or flickering instrument panel

Potential Causes

The most common technical causes for E-10 on used PC750LC-7 excavators include:

  • Battery terminal corrosion or loose connections causing voltage fluctuations (extremely common on machines with 8,000+ hours)
  • Damaged main wiring harness near the battery box or along the right-hand frame rail where rubbing against structural components occurs
  • Failing alternator unable to maintain proper charging voltage (typically 24-28V on this model)
  • Corroded or moisture-infiltrated connectors at the ECM (located behind the operator cab)
  • Faulty main power relay or blown fuses in the electrical distribution box
  • Deteriorated ground straps between engine block and frame (common failure point after 10+ years)

How to Troubleshoot and Fix Code E-10

Step 1: Voltage Verification Using a multimeter, measure battery voltage with the engine off (should read 24-26V) and running (should read 27-29V). Check voltage directly at the ECM connector (pins 1 and 2 on the 48-pin connector). Any reading below 22V or above 32V confirms power supply issues.

Step 2: Visual Harness Inspection Thoroughly inspect the main wiring harness from the battery box to the ECM, paying special attention to areas where the harness contacts the frame near the hydraulic tank. On used excavators, look for chafed insulation, exposed copper, or heat damage. Remove and clean all ground connections with electrical contact cleaner and wire brush.

Step 3: Connector and Component Testing Disconnect the ECM connector and inspect for green corrosion, bent pins, or moisture (common in machines stored outdoors). Test the alternator output under load using a carbon pile tester. Replace the main power relay if voltage drop exceeds 0.5V across relay terminals.

Step 4: System Reset and Verification After repairs, clear the fault code using Komatsu diagnostic software (KTEC) or by disconnecting the battery for 10 minutes. Monitor voltage during a 30-minute operational test cycle including full hydraulic load.
